Commonweal Housing – Funding

  • Value: Up to £8,000
  • Application deadline: 16 October 2026
  • Eligible expenditure: Grants support feasibility work for new housing-based projects. Funding can be used for staff time, stakeholder engagement, service design, financial modelling, research, specialist consultancy and reasonable travel costs associated with developing a viable proposal.

Who can apply:

  • Applications are accepted from charities, social enterprises, community organisations and public sector organisations in England, Scotland and Wales.
  • Applications from partnerships between organisations are also encouraged where different expertise is needed to develop the model.
  • Applicants should demonstrate a strong understanding of the issue they are seeking to address and the ability to develop the proposal into a viable housing project.

Eligible Expenditure:

Funding will support groups to undertake a feasibility study into the viability of their new housing-based projects. Commonweal will provide advice and support throughout this stage.

The funding can be used for:

  • Staff time
  • Stakeholder engagement
  • Service design
  • Financial modelling
  • Research
  • Specialist consultancy
  • Travel where appropriate.
